Overview
40G QSFP+ SR4 100M MPO Optical Transceiver is a high-performance, compact module designed for short-range data communication in high-speed networks. Compliant with IEEE 802.3ba and QSFP+ MSA standards, it supports 40G Ethernet, InfiniBand, and Fibre Channel applications. Utilizing four parallel 10Gbps lanes with an MPO-12 connector, it delivers an aggregate bandwidth of 40Gbps over OM3/OM4 multimode fiber (MMF) with a reach of up to 100 meters.
Ideal for data centers, enterprise networks, and high-performance computing environments, this transceiver enables efficient connectivity in switches, routers, and storage systems. Its low-power design and hot-swappable capability ensure seamless integration and reduced operational costs. Built with advanced digital diagnostics monitoring (DDM), it offers real-time performance tracking for enhanced network reliability.
The 40G QSFP+ SR4 combines robust performance, energy efficiency, and plug-and-play simplicity, making it a cost-effective solution for modern 40G short-reach optical interconnects.
Features
High Channel Capacity: 40 Gbps per module
Up to 11.1Gbps Data rate per channel
Maximum link length of 100m links on OM3 multimode fiber Or 150m links on OM4 multimode fiber
High Reliability 850nm VCSEL technology
Electrically hot-pluggable
Digital diagnostic SFF-8436 compliant
Case operating temperature range:0°C to 70°C
Power dissipation < 1.5 W
How to choose 40G QSFP+ optical module?
40G QSFP+ optical module refers to the transmission rate of 40G, and the package of this optical module is QSFP+. 40G optical module has four independent full-duplex transceiver channels, each channel of the transceiver rate of 10G, thus forming a 40G transmission rate, X-Fibernet will introduce the 40G QSFP + optical module what types are there.
IEEE organization for 40G QSFP + optical module to develop a variety of transmission protocols, common are: 40G BASE-SR4, 40G BASE-LR4, 40G BASE-BiDi, 40G BASE-ER4, etc., the interface type of these optical modules, transmission distance, working wavelength are not the same.
40G SR4, 40G ER4? and 40G BIDI are multimode optical modules that require the use of OM3/OM4 fiber optic patch cords for transmission, which are suitable for equipment interconnection within the data center due to the short transmission distance; 40G SR4, 40G eSR4 and 40G PSM4 interface types are MPO interfaces, this type of interface can not only achieve 40G link connection, but also use MPO-LC patch cord to achieve 40G link and 10G link connection; LX4, LR4, ER4 interface type is LC, need to be used with single-mode fiber OS2 patch cord, the transmission distance is more than 2KM, the farthest is 40KM.
